Roles determine what users can access and do in each Workleap product. See each role's permissions by product and how to change a user's role below.

Administrator

Manages all settings, including billing, user permissions, and integrations. They can partially view user profile settings.

Note: Admins can promote others to Admin or Executive. All Workleap accounts must have at least one Admin and one Executive. By default, the user who signs up for Workleap is both an Admin and an Executive.

General

  • Manages organization settings.

  • Manages billing.

  • Manages user permissions.

  • Manages user provisioning integration.

  • Manages SSO integration.

  • Manages communication integration.

  • Manages connected apps settings.

  • Creates and edits teams and segments.

  • Has a limited view of user details.

Executive

Manages the user directory and team structures and has visibility of each product’s analytics and reporting features.

Note: Executives have the right to promote others to the Executive role. Note that all Workleap accounts must have at least one Administrator and one Executive.

Tip: Executives can have full access to all your organization's Workleap products or only specific products.

General

  • Has full access to view user details.

  • Creates and edits teams and segments.

Officevibe

  • Has full access to scores for all teams, including engagement, DEIB, onboarding surveys, and custom surveys.

  • Has full access to feedback content for all teams.

  • Has full access to templates.

  • Can view all feature reports.

Performance

  • Can create, edit, delete, and duplicate all review cycles.

  • Can customize, create, and edit review forms.

  • Can add and remove participants.

  • Can assign Direct Managers.

  • Can view participants missing a Direct Manager.

  • Can view a list of all review cycles.

  • Can view participants’ review submissions.

  • Can view a detailed report on review cycle progression.

Assign or change a user's role

Administrators and Executives can update user roles in the following ways.

Update roles from the Users list

  1. Open Workleap and go to Settings > Users.

  2. Locate the user and click the three dots next to their name.

  3. Select Manage permissions.

  4. Choose or update the user's role(s) as needed.

  5. Click Confirm.

Update roles from a user's profile

  1. Open Workleap and go to Settings > Users.

  2. Locate and select the user you want to update.

  3. Click the Access tab from the top bar.

  4. Update the user's role(s) as needed.

  5. Click Save.

Update roles in bulk

  1. Open Workleap and go to Settings > Users.

  2. Select multiple users' checkboxes.

  3. Click Manage roles in the top menu.

  4. Select the desired roles and confirm.

Edit the scope of a user's role

Executives and Collaborators can have full access or access only to specific products.

To edit the scope of an Executive or Collaborator:

  1. Open Settings and select Users from the side menu.

  2. Open the desired user's permissions from the three dots menu next to their name or the Access tab in their user profile.

  3. Select the checkbox to enable the desired role.

  4. Select Full access or Specific products to set the scope of the user's role.

    1. If you select Full access, the user's role will extend to all your organization's Workleap products.

    2. If you select Specific products, check the box next to all products you want the user's role to extend to.

  5. Select Confirm.

Note: You can edit the scope of existing Executives and Collaborators by selecting Modify under Scope in their permissions.
